Voigtlander to Release Three New Wide Angle Native E-mount Lenses in Spring 2016

Voigtlander just announced that in Spring 2016 they will release three new super-wide-angle native E-mount lenses, that can be used on Sony E-Mount cameras without an adapter.

According to the tradition of Voigtlander the first three lenses of this new lines are covering an extreme wide angle range and are perfect for landscape and architecture photographers:

• 10 mm F 5.6 Hyper-Wide-Heliar
• 12 mm F 5.6 Ultra-Wide-Heliar
• 15 mm F 4.5 Super-Wide-Heliar

While the 12 mm and 15 mm lenses are already avaibale with a VM-Mount the 10 mm focal length is completely new. As these extreme wide lenses are challenging a fast and smooth commuication between lens, camera and photographer, which is extremely important.

If enabled the camera changes automatically in magnifying mode during focusing which allows hightest accurancy. All lens-relevant data such as focal length, aperture and focal distance are transmitted to the camera. This data is shown in the view finder/display and used for metering and image stabilization.

The selective aperture control system for full frame is used for the first time in this lenses—a vital feature for film makers as it allows a stepless and soundless aperture control.

VM-Mount
Voigtlander continues its VM-Mount digital optimization with the new 12 mm F 5.6 Ultra-Wide-Heliar III. Additionally Voigtlander will also release the new 10 mm F 5,6 Hyper-Wide-Heliar with VM-Mount.
